This Thanksgiving season, remind yourself to give Thanks to God for all he has done and continues to do and will do in your life. God not only works on your behalf but through you in the lives of others around you. Be the light at home, work, school, the grocery store, etc. A few Thanksgiving scriptures to meditate on as the holidays roll around and you are with family, friends, or otherwise...
Psalms 100:4 Enter his gates with thanksgiving; go into his courts with praise. Give thanks to him and praise his name.
Revelation 7:12 They sang, "Amen! Blessing and glory and wisdom and thanksgiving and honor and power and strength belong to our God forever and ever! Amen."
Psalms 28:7 The LORD is my strength and shield. I trust him with all my heart. He helps me, and my heart is filled with joy. I burst out in songs of thanksgiving.
Philippians 4:6 Don't worry about anything; instead, pray about everything. Tell God what you need, and thank him for all he has done.
Psalms 116:17 I will offer you a sacrifice of thanksgiving and call on the name of the Lord.
